Biography
Chathura P. Bandutunga received his PhD in physics in 2020 from The Australian National University. His research has focused on the development of interferometric metrology techniques for high resolution optical sensors. As part of the Applied Metrology Laboratory in the Research School of Physics at the Australian National University, Chathura’s work spans projects in fiber optic sensing, optical spectroscopy, coherent beam combination and laser frequency metrology. His current work focuses on the integration of digital modulation techniques to augment optical systems and enable the synthesis of novel interferometric sensing architectures.
